h.e.rH.E.R, has had an hidden identity for the longest until recently, it came out that her real name is Gabi Wilson. In 2010, she performed at the BET Awards, a Capella of “Fallin” for Alicia Keys. H.E.R. stands for Having Everything Revealed, which is ironic because she;s been keeping her identity hidden. Regardless of her identity, she makes great music. She falls in the category of alternative R&B with other artists such as Jhene Aiko, Erykah Badu, Kehlani, DVSN, Miguel, SZA, The Weeknd and plenty other artists. Her music has a soft soft with a bit of funk to it.

Sabrina Claudio, is another alternative R&B artist who has a sensual touch with her music. Her first single was “Unravel Me” and following that, “Belong to You.” She put out her first EP, Confidently Lost, in March of this year and then released her first album  About Time in October. Sabrina’s music is…sexual, to say the least. Since she falls in that alternative R&B category, you’ll understand where I’m coming from. Xavier Omar, who was also known as SPZRKT, is a known as a soulful singer. When he was known as SPZRKT, he relased an EP titled Hours Spent Loving You. Once he changed his name, Xavier released his second EP in 2016 titled The Everlasting Wave and more recently, he released Pink Lightning, his third EP. His music is definitely love/relationship-base with lyrics such as “Baby I’m afraid, of loving you” and “Acting like you meant well when you ain’t—now you’re playing both of us.”  You can tell that he’s been hurt. AB40D0AD-7F73-4535-ADD4-4E0CD700DB06Lastly, I’m sure some have heard of him but by now BUT if you haven’t, check out Daniel Caesar. His music definitely is slow, “in my feelings” neo-soul type of jamming. Daniel released his first alum Freudian, in August of this year and it has been a hit. His first single “Get You” accumulated on 12 million stream on iTunes music. One of my favorite songs by him is “Best Part” featuring H.E.R.. Migos; as a whole the trio has been winning, starting from the beginning of the year when in January, Donald Glover gave them a shout out at the Golden Globes award show,  for their song “Bad & Boujee” the recognition, Bad and Boujee rose up on the charts and became number 1 on the Billboard awards. Migos as a group have released four singles and currently 1 “Motorsport” is in the top 10 on the billboards. Quavo was the most successful member outside of the group, featuring in four songs including “Congratulations” by Post Malone, “You the One” by Dj Khaled, “Good Drank” by 2 Chainz and “Strip That” by Liam Payne and many more. Cardi B; she went from the strip club, to Love and HipHop for two season, to her first big single number 1 on the top 100 chart. More recently, she was recognized for having three hit songs on the billboard chart at one time with her single; “Bodak Yellow”,” No Limit”, and “Motorsport.” Bodak Yellow sold 3 million units, making the single certified 3x Platinum, per the RIAA standards. She’s been out since 2014 and featured on Wale’s album The Album About Nothing, singing the chorus on “The Need To Know.” She was also on featured on Rihanna’s album Anti, singing on “Consideration.” She’s released three EP’s but Her first album titled CTRL is what got her her mega fan base.  Her first single “Love Galore”, received her a platinum plague, selling one million units, per RIAA. Her song “The Weekend” wasn’t even released as a single it received a platinum plague. She also received FIVE Grammy nominations for the 2018 awards. WOOT WOOT, GO SZA!

Switching focus to Rihanna and her selling her Fenty Beauty make up line. She earned $72 million in sales in just ONE MONTH of selling the product. Rihanna debuted the make up in September, starting out with 40 shades and 9 highlighters and other makeup products; she also has a partnership with Puma.

Even though the media has caught some of his bad moments, he’s had more good than bad; for instance, from the time he stepped on the music scene in 2005, he’s been nominated for over 200 awards and won 89 awards, including 1 Grammy for his F.A.M.E. album, which happened AFTER the Rihanna incident, that seems to never die down.

Chris has had 87 songs charted on the Billboards, 13 of those were top 10 hits and 2 of them were number 1 hit. He has released EIGHT albums in his 12-year career. Let’s just give this man credit because it’s definitely due.

He sampled Roger, an 80’s artist in his song “Juicy Booty.” His two songs “Questions” and “Hope You Do” are interpolations of Kevin Little’s “Turn Me On” and Donnell Jones “Where I Wanna Be.” Other interpolates are “To My Bed” referencing to “Nice & Slow” by Usher, and “Even” which is a sample of Michael’s Jackson “Remember The Time.” This Album has some familiarity within that’ll make you want to keep listening.
